RESUMO

Drawing on the theoretical and technical tools of mathematics, electronics and computer science, cybernetics has established itself as one of the driving forces of the modern world. Automation, which is part of our cybernetic heritage, greatly diversifies the forms of production relationships, and therefore poses new and urgent challenges, as it rapidly reshapes society. On the other hand, it opens unprecedented opportunities for human emancipation. Until now, automation has served mainly the concentration and abuse of economic and political power. It has also been a cause of unemployment and deskilling of workers. Because of its pivotal role in the mass production of goods, automation has contributed to consumerism, and the alienation that follows it. The unleashing of automated systems revolutionary potential, aiming at a state of social well-being, requires the repositioning of human competences, currently challenged by daily technological advances, which materialize into increasingly complex and autonomous devices and systems. Drawing on the study of automation in industrial plants and in aircraft, this work intends to shed some new light on the educational challenges to be met in promoting a more meaningful, sensible and responsible cooperation between people and automatons. Based on Vieira Pintos vision of technology as an emancipating tool and on Paulo Freires vision of education as emancipation, it is purposed that new educational practices are needed in order to form people able to understand, design and operate increasingly effective cybernetic devices, to humankinds advantage. Although human beings cooperate with automatons both in heoretical and in practical matters, only humans are beings of práxis, and as such,intentional, social and committed to one another. It is suggested that the education of fully competent people be achieved through the fostering of three Aristotelian intellectual virtues, namely epistéme (theoretical knowledge), tékhne (know-how) and phrónesis (practical wisdom).
